3. Wind Situations

Wind circumstances signify a major variable influencing the length of flights between Atlanta and Chicago. Prevailing winds at altitude, particularly headwinds and tailwinds, straight have an effect on an aircrafts floor pace, and, consequently, the time required to finish the journey. A headwind, blowing towards the path of flight, reduces the aircrafts floor pace, thereby rising the general flight time. Conversely, a tailwind, blowing in the identical path because the flight, will increase floor pace and shortens the length. As an example, a robust headwind can lengthen a typical two-hour flight by 15-Half-hour or extra, whereas a major tailwind might shorten the identical flight by a comparable quantity. This impression is especially pronounced on longer routes, however remains to be a related issue for the gap between Atlanta and Chicago.

The impact of wind is just not uniform and varies with altitude. Jet streams, high-altitude air currents, usually exert a extra substantial affect on flight occasions than floor winds. Airways routinely analyze wind forecasts at numerous altitudes to optimize flight paths and reduce the impression of headwinds or maximize the good thing about tailwinds. Flight planning software program integrates meteorological information to foretell essentially the most environment friendly route, bearing in mind gas consumption and time financial savings. For instance, if a jet stream is flowing eastward, a flight from Chicago to Atlanta is likely to be barely shorter than a flight from Atlanta to Chicago on the identical day because of the tailwind help on the eastward leg. Air site visitors controllers additionally play a job in managing flights round areas of sturdy turbulence related to jet streams, additional affecting flight paths and doubtlessly extending journey occasions.

Regularly Requested Questions

This part addresses widespread inquiries concerning the length of flights between Atlanta, Georgia, and Chicago, Illinois. It goals to offer clear and concise solutions primarily based on business practices and typical operational circumstances.

Query 1: What’s the common flight time between Atlanta and Chicago?

The typical flight time between Atlanta (ATL) and Chicago (ORD) usually ranges from 1 hour and 45 minutes to 2 hours and quarter-hour. This length can range relying on the precise flight path, wind circumstances, and air site visitors.

Query 2: Which elements may cause a flight from Atlanta to Chicago to be longer than common?

A number of elements can lengthen the flight length, together with sturdy headwinds, air site visitors congestion round Chicago O’Hare Worldwide Airport, and deviations from the deliberate flight path resulting from climate or airspace restrictions.

Query 3: Does the kind of plane have an effect on the flight time between Atlanta and Chicago?

Sure, the kind of plane can affect the flight time. Plane with increased cruising speeds might full the journey extra rapidly than older or much less environment friendly fashions. Nevertheless, this distinction is usually marginal in comparison with different variables like wind and site visitors.

Query 4: Are there particular occasions of day when flights between Atlanta and Chicago are usually longer?

Flights throughout peak journey hours (early morning and late afternoon) are sometimes topic to elevated air site visitors congestion, doubtlessly resulting in longer flight occasions. Climate circumstances are additionally extra prone to trigger delays throughout sure occasions of the yr.

Query 5: How can passengers discover out the precise flight time of a selected flight between Atlanta and Chicago?

Passengers can observe the precise flight time of a selected flight utilizing airline web sites, flight monitoring functions, or airport info shows. These sources present real-time updates on flight standing and estimated arrival occasions.

Query 6: Is there a major distinction in flight time between flying from Atlanta to Chicago versus Chicago to Atlanta?

Sure, prevailing wind patterns can affect the flight time in every path. Flights from Chicago to Atlanta might usually expertise tailwinds, leading to barely shorter flight occasions in comparison with flights from Atlanta to Chicago, which can encounter headwinds.
